
Spicy Smoked Chex Mix
This smoked Chex mix has all of the popular salty snacks, paired with an hour in the smoker, these grab-and-go bites are the perfect party appetizer.
Ingredients
Smoked Chex Mix
- 1 c Rice Chex
- 1 c Corn Chex
- 1 c Wheat Chex
- 1 c pretzel sticks
- 1 c mini pretzels
- 1 c mixed nuts
- 1 c oyster crackers
- 1 c bite-sized bagel chips and/or rye chips (both are best)
- 1 c Cheez-It crackers
Bourbon Butter
- 1 stick unsalted butter
- 2 T Frank's Red Hot
- 1 T coconut aminos
- 2 T Heath Riles Honey Rub
- 1 T top-shelf bourbon
Instructions
- Add all of the snacks into a large foil pan.
- Melt the butter in a medium-sized pan and add hot sauce, aminos, bourbon and rub. Stir mix well until blended and smooth.
- Drizzle spicy butter over the dry mix and fold well to coat evenly. Don't break the dry mix by mixing too hard.
- Setup your smoker at 190 degrees Fahrenheit.
- Place the pan of spicy Chex mix into the smoker and close the lid.
- Gently fold the mix every 20 minutes.
- Smoke the snack mix for about an hour when the crackers and Chex pieces become crispy.
- Remove the pan from the smoker and bring into the house to cool down for 20 minutes.
- After cooling, serve the spicy snack mix right away.
Notes
TIP: When storing, allow the mix to cool completely before storing them in plastic bags or vacuum packs.
